    Near Optimal Control in the Presence of Small Stochastic Perturbations

    Source: Journal of Fluids Engineering:;1965:;volume( 087 ):;issue: 001::page 103
    Author:
    H. J. Kushner
    DOI: 10.1115/1.3650482
    Publisher: The American Society of Mechanical Engineers (ASME)
    Abstract: We consider the stochastic system ẋ(t) = f(x(t), u(t)) + ξ(t) where ξ(t) is a noise term, with loss criterion E 0T g(x, u)dt. A method of computing a correction to the optimal deterministic control, when the effects of ξ(t) are small, is presented. The method is based on some recent works in the stochastic calculus of variations which prove the applicability of a form of the Lagrange multiplier rule and the Hamiltonian formulation to stochastic extremum problems. The method is quite general and is capable of expansion to a greater degree of control correction as the noise effects increase.
